Kayaking Basics You Must Not Do Without

Kayaking as we know can be one of the most inspiring water-based sports especially when you kayak together with your friends or family. But it may also be one of the most unaggressive sports since you may also do it alone and in calmer waters. If you want to try kayaking, better consider these valuable ideas so you could get the best about kayaking.

If you want to learn how to kayak, first you must know how to distinguish the right kind of kayak that should be right for your size. Second, you have to know the proper balance and know the right feel of the kayak. Third, you must learn how to hold your paddle to control your movements on the water and you must know how to paddle as well. Finally, you must learn how to twist your body to balance it against the flow of the water underneath the kayak. Kayaks are the type of light boats that can easily flip and turn although they can't possibly sink so it is advisable for beginners to try their kayak training on calmer waters.

After you understand these things and all prepared, then it is time to figure out the place for you to try your kayaking and master it in order that in the future you can perform kayaking even in the rapids. Coastal Kayak Whale Watching

Most people know that they can go to Cancun or perhaps Cabo San Lucas to sit on the sandy beach and enjoy the beautiful, lush natural environment. Mexico is known for good times and fun in the sun, but there is something else you can experience there whales! Rosarito Beach sits just a ways off the shore of Baja, California, and it is more secluded and private than the popular beaches of Cabo San Lucas, Cancun, and Tijuana. Here you can enjoy the sandy white beaches, the beautiful waves, and all the lush vegetation found anywhere else. You can also enjoy sightings of grey whales, which are known to populate the waters in this area. This is also an exciting destination for kayaking!

If you take advantage of the kayaking opportunities available on Rosarito Beach, you're sure to get up close and personal with the magnificent whales that inhibit the area. Rosarito Beach is located just south of the pacific coast of Baja, California, which is also known to be famous of spotting glimpses of the grey whale. You're most likely to meet the whales during the winter months of December and January in Rosarito Beach.

Kayaking Through Hawaii Immerse Yourself in Beauty & Excitement

The chance to vacation in Hawaii is a rare opportunity for some people. Nearly everyone daydreams about feeling the sand between their toes while sipping on a pina-colada. So, if given the chance to visit Hawaii, it's not likely one would pass it up. With miles of sandy-white beaches and emerald-green waters, it's a place enjoyed by people of all ages. But unlike the other 49 states of America, Hawaii isn't just one solid mass of land that can be explored through driving; it's a chain of islands that represent the entire state. Therefore, there's no better way to check out this amazing land of paradise than by kayak!

Virtually anywhere you go in Hawaii, there are opportunities for kayaking. For instance, many kayakers enjoy Kauai for its amazing rain forests, dolphins and aquatic birds. You can explore a wide variety of animals dwelling in their natural surroundings and even explore small streams and rivers that meander in and out of the breathtaking rain forests. From dolphins to birds, this is a paradise for nature and animal lovers.

Do you go on vacation to relax and rejuvenate your energy? The eastern coast of Oahu will feel like paradise if you just need some peace and quiet. The water here is incredibly gentle and you can get out for some quiet, smooth kayaking in the freshest air imaginable. Come prepared to stop for a picnic or just take a relaxing break since the coast is dotted with tiny islands just perfect for relaxing in the quiet. This is a great place for romantic getaways when you just want to be alone with someone you love.

Maui is an island of Hawaii that offers several kayaking options and adventures. Maui is home to Honolulu Bay marine preserve, where you can experience some excellent snorkeling or scuba diving. The waters surrounding Maui are ideal for the beginning kayaker, as conditions are usually calm and easy to paddle. However, if you are an experienced kayaker and looking for a challenge, then explore the island of Molokai. Here, the waters are known to be a bit rougher and offer quite a physical challenge. Please be advised that this area should be reserved for only the experienced kayakers.

Plan Canoe and Kayak Trips in Advance

The internet makes planning canoe and kayak trips almost as much fun as taking them. Learning about a passion is always fun, seeing what others are doing or reading about their experiences, and participating in forums to learn and to help can really heighten excitement and anticipation.

In countries of the United Kingdom and other areas of the world, the term canoe is used for both types of boats. The method of paddling sets them apart, since kayaking uses a double-ended paddle. In other countries like the United States, the terms have distinctive meanings. Kayaks are often one-person craft, while canoes generally are large enough for two or more people plus some cargo.

Although both types of boat can go in shallow water, are used in all sorts of salt and fresh waters, and are propelled solely by paddling, a canoe is generally built to carry more than one person as well as cargo. Kayaks are often for one person and never for more than two, can be very short for whitewater maneuvering, and are often inflated to bounce off rocks without damage.

When planning a trip, you will find that there are few regions not open to you. Your choice is limited mainly by your level of skill and your interests. Those who want to find elusive wild animals and birds in cedar swamps will choose quiet backwaters where guides are a real asset, while those who just want to see the flora and fauna of their closest river or coast can explore not far from houses on the bank.

For a quick break, find a waterway close to home. You can carry your boat on the top of your car or rent one in most areas for not much more than your coffee allowance. Watch the July fireworks from the water for a memorable evening. Catch shrimp or other seafood off shore or watch the turtles bask in the sun. You will find that you can sneak up on lots of wildlife when you glide silently along with the current.

Maybe you want to set a record, like the woman who just went alone around Australia in her one-woman sea kayak, paddling up to sixty miles a day. Or perhaps you want some peace and quiet - for months - and want to circumnavigate something almost as vast, like the eastern portion of the United States. Natural and man made waterways make this possible when ice is not blocking the way.

Join a club to network with other enthusiasts, add you name to a tour list in a near by or exotic location, or get yourself a map offline for the nearest national or state park. Canoe and Kayak trips are limited only by your initiative.
